Helen's story
My Mother was 53 years’ old when she had first stroke then died from a second stroke at 55. I lived at home and looked after Mum so Dad could continue farming. This was back in 70's when there were no brochures or websites or 0800 helplines to get info from.
Today, there's so much more accessible info which helps. Strokes affect the wider family and friends circle - not just the survivor.
I'm lucky to work for Stroke Aotearoa New Zealand where, hopefully, I can make a difference and help support stroke survivors and their families.
